Description

Bisphenol 0Ppa CAS NO 126531-39-3 is a specialized phenolic compound used as a high-performance intermediate in advanced polymer synthesis. This chemical is valued for its role in creating materials with enhanced thermal stability and mechanical properties. It is primarily required by manufacturers in the polymer, specialty resin, and advanced material coating industries seeking to improve product performance.

Application

  • Intermediate for the synthesis of high-performance polycarbonates and epoxy resins.
  • Key monomer in the production of engineering plastics for automotive and electronic components.
  • Used in formulating specialty coatings and adhesives requiring chemical resistance.
  • Building block for flame-retardant polymers in construction and electrical applications.
  • Research and development of novel thermosetting polymers.
  • Production of composite materials for aerospace and industrial uses.
